+### "argument list too long"
+
+This issue occurs when the combined length of all CI/CD variables defined for a job exceeds the limit imposed by the
+shell where the job executes. This includes the names and values of pre-defined and user defined variables. This limit
+is typically referred to as `ARG_MAX`, and is shell and operating system dependent. This issue also occurs when the
+content of a single [File-type](#use-file-type-cicd-variables) variable exceeds `ARG_MAX`.
+
+For more information, see [issue 392406](https://gitlab.com/gitlab-org/gitlab/-/issues/392406#note_1414219596).
+
+As a workaround you can either:
+
+- Use [File-type](#use-file-type-cicd-variables) CI/CD variables for large environment variables where possible.
+- If a single large variable is larger than `ARG_MAX`, try using [Secure Files](../secure_files/index.md), or
+  bring the file to the job through some other mechanism.
